Taito Ryokan

Comfortable Accommodation: Taito Ryokan in Tokyo offers family rooms with air-conditioning, tatami floors, and work desks. Shared bathrooms provide convenience for all guests. Essential Facilities: Guests enjoy free WiFi, a lounge, and complimentary bicycles. The property features a tranquil garden, ideal for relaxation. Convenient Location: Located in the city centre, the ryokan is 23 km from Tokyo Haneda Airport. Nearby attractions include Kappabashi-dori Shopping Street (4-minute walk), Drum Museum (few steps), and Asakusa ROX Shopping Center (2-minute walk). Guest Favorites: Guests appreciate the convenient location, friendly host, and excellent sightseeing opportunities.

The ryokan was comfortable and adequate in every aspect, if you know what to expect about sleeping on a tatami. Great place if you want to live a traditional Japanese experience. There's a little room to chill, read some manga, drink tea, and just relax.

Cons: Having a washlet toilet would have been great, since the ryokan is a bit old. Nevertheless, everything functioned perfectly. Everything was clean, but some of the futons were a bit old as well.
